Obama has been a far more effective President than Clinton ever was. So, Obama.

...why do you think so?

I've been pleasantly surprised at his skill at working with Congress in his first two years, and during the lame duck session. He got a lot more legislation through Congress than Clinton, whose health care initiative never even made it out of committee. If he were to win reelection I have little doubt he'd be able to go back and hammer out a deal with Boehner to cut the structural deficit, likely based around the deal they were close to in 2011.
